linux 常用命令

2022-04-30 12:03:07 字數 1808 閱讀 4524

一、檔案操作

1.建立資料夾

mkdir /var/www/test

2.複製檔案

cp file1 file2

複製檔案file1.php 的內容到檔案file2中。

3.cp -b file1.php file2.php

備份file1.php並重命名為file2.php

4.複製資料夾和子資料夾:

cp -r scripts scripts1 從 scripts 複製資料夾和子資料夾到 scripts1

5.重新命名檔案

mv file1.txt file2.txt 把file1命名為file2

6.移動資料夾

mv hscripts tmp

如果tmp目錄已經存在,mv命令將移動hscripts資料夾/目錄下的所有檔案,目錄和子目錄到tmp目錄。

如果沒有tmp目錄,它將重新命名 hscripts目錄為tmp目錄

7.移動多個檔案到另一目錄

mv file1.txt tmp/file2.txt newdir

移動當前目錄的file1.txt檔案和tmp資料夾/目錄的file2.txt檔案到newdir目錄

8.刪除檔案

rm file1.txt

9.刪除目錄

rm -ir tmp  這裡rm命令遞迴的刪除tmp目錄下所有子目錄下內容,對於每個檔案的刪除都會提示你,然後刪除tmp目錄本身。

rm -f tmp  不提示使用者,刪除目錄下的所有檔案

rm -r -f test 刪除資料夾

10.刪除多個檔案

rm file1.txt file2.txt

11.許可權

chmod 755 ftp

755 代表使用者對該檔案擁有讀,寫,執行的許可權,同組其他人員擁有執行和讀的許可權,沒有寫的許可權,

其他使用者的許可權和同組人員許可權一樣。。。

777代表,user,group ,others ,都有讀寫和可執行許可權。。

二、yum安裝解除安裝:

# yum install 包名  -- 安裝

# yum -y remove 包名 --移除

三、rpm操作

1.安裝乙個包 rpm -ivh

2.公升級乙個包 rpm -uvh

3.移走乙個包 rpm -e

4.安裝引數 --force 即使覆蓋屬於其它包的檔案也強迫安裝

--nodeps 如果該rpm包的安裝依賴其它包,即使其它包沒裝,也強迫安裝。

5.查詢乙個包是否被安裝 rpm -q < rpm package name>

6.得到被安裝的包的資訊 rpm -qi < rpm package name>

7.列出該包中有哪些檔案 rpm -ql < rpm package name>

8.列出伺服器上的乙個檔案屬於哪乙個rpm包 rpm -qf

包的安裝解除安裝

例如:# rpm -qa |  grep mysql

mod_auth_mysql-2.6.1-2.2

php-mysql-5.3.9-3.15

mysql-devel-5.1.77-1.cenos 5.2

mysql-5.0.77-1.cenos 5.2

mysqlclient10-5.0.77-1.centos 5.2

libdbi-dbd-mysql-0.6.5-10.centos 5.2

# rpm -e mysqlclient

四、安裝oracle過程中的操作

Linux常用命令之Linux常用命令實戰知識點

在在複習linux,這是以前做的筆記,分享一下。linux系統 一切皆檔案 操作檔案就是操作linux系統 一 linux版本 1 redhat 企業版 收費 2 centos redhat的社群版 免費 3 ubuntu 4 紅旗 二 linux的特點 1 多使用者 多工 2 豐富的網路功能 3 ...

LINUX常用命令

一 目錄結構 目錄名稱 意 義 vmlinuz 該目錄中存放的是系統核心 bin 該目錄中存放linux的常用命令,在有的版本中是一些和根目錄下相同的目錄。boot 該目錄下存放的都是系統啟動時要用到的程式,當用lilo引導linux時,會用到這裡的一些資訊 dev 該目錄包含了linux系統中使用...

linux 常用命令

ssh 連線 eg.ssh l mike www.mydomain.com or 192.168.0.1 scp 複製 本地 遠端 scp localfile username tohost newfile 遠端 本地 scp username tohost remotefile local 把tx...